import javax.swing.JFrame; import javax.swing.JPanel; import java.awt.event.WindowAdapter; import java.awt.event.WindowEvent; import java.awt.Container; import java.awt.Graphics; import java.awt.Color; /** * CS2335 Lab 6 Example * *
 * BasicGrpahics.java shows the basics of how to draw simple objects
 * 
 *
 * @author Ted Choc
 * @version Version 1.4, February 20, 2003
 */
public class BasicGraphics {
    /**
     * JFrame to which everything is rendered
     */
    private JFrame guiFrame;

    /**
     * Content Pane of the JFrame
     */
    private Container contentPane;

    /**
     * The panel to which all the graphics will be drawn
     */
    private JPanel graphicsPanel;

    /**
     * A modifier for guiFrame
     * @param guiFrame new guiFrame
     */
    public void setGuiFrame(JFrame guiFrame) {
        this.guiFrame = guiFrame;
    }

    /**
     * A modifier for contentPane
     * @param contentPane new contentPane
     */
    public void setContentPane(Container contentPane) {
        this.contentPane = contentPane;
    }

    /**
     * A modifier for graphicsPanel
     * @param graphicsPanel new graphicsPanel
     */
    public void setGraphicsPanel(JPanel graphicsPanel) {
        this.graphicsPanel = graphicsPanel;
    }

    /**
     * An accessor for guiFrame
     * @return JFrame guiFrame
     */
    public JFrame getGuiFrame() {
        return this.guiFrame;
    }

    /**
     * An accessor for contentPane
     * @return Container contentPane
     */
    public Container getContentPane() {
        return this.contentPane;
    }

    /**
     * An accessor for graphicsPanel
     * @return JPanel graphicsPanel
     */
    public JPanel getGraphicsPanel() {
        return this.graphicsPanel;
    }

    /**
     * Create the window and sets it up for drawing
     */
    public void makeWindow() {
        guiFrame = new JFrame("Basic Graphics Objects");

        /* Handle Closing the Window */
        guiFrame.addWindowListener(new WindowAdapter() {
                public void windowClosing(WindowEvent we) {
                    System.exit(0);
                }
            });
        contentPane = guiFrame.getContentPane();
        graphicsPanel = new JPanel() {
                    /* Overwrite JPanels paintComponent Method */
                    public void paintComponent(Graphics g) {
                        super.paintComponent(g);
                        drawGraphics(g);
                    }
                };
        contentPane.add(graphicsPanel);
        guiFrame.setSize(175, 240);
        guiFrame.setVisible(true);
        graphicsPanel.setBackground(Color.lightGray);
    }

    /**
     * Method that draws the Graphics onto the graphicsPanel
     * @param g graphics g object
     */
    public void drawGraphics(Graphics g) {
        /* Draws some Text */
        g.setColor(Color.black);
        g.drawString("Hey look, I'm some Text", 15, 15);

        /* Draws a fancy 3-D Rectangle */
        g.setColor(Color.red);
        g.fill3DRect(50, 50, 50, 50, true);
        g.setColor(Color.blue);
        g.fillRect(60, 60, 30, 30);

        /* Draws a line */
        g.setColor(Color.yellow);
        g.drawLine(50, 120, 130, 140);

        /* Draws a circle */
        g.setColor(Color.orange);
        g.fillOval(140, 60, 20, 20);

        /* Draws Complex Shape :) */
        g.setColor(Color.red);
        g.fillRoundRect(67, 145, 105, 30, 25, 25);
        g.fillRoundRect(75, 170, 89, 33, 10, 10);

        g.setColor(Color.white);
        g.fillOval(72, 150, 18, 18);
        g.fillOval(147, 150, 18, 18);

        g.setColor(Color.yellow);
        g.fillOval(84, 180, 6, 6);
        g.fillOval(147, 180, 6, 6);

        g.setColor(Color.black);
        g.drawOval(72, 150, 18, 18);
        g.drawOval(147, 150, 18, 18);
        g.drawOval(84, 180, 6, 6);
        g.drawOval(147, 180, 6, 6);
        g.fillRoundRect(95, 150, 5, 50, 2, 2);
        g.fillRoundRect(102, 150, 5, 50, 2, 2);
        g.fillRoundRect(109, 150, 5, 50, 2, 2);
        g.fillRoundRect(116, 150, 5, 50, 2, 2);
        g.fillRoundRect(123, 150, 5, 50, 2, 2);
        g.fillRoundRect(130, 150, 5, 50, 2, 2);
        g.fillRoundRect(137, 150, 5, 50, 2, 2);
    }

    /**
     * Main method that creates a new BasicGraphics
     * @param args Command Line Arguments
     */
    public static void main(String[] args) {
        BasicGraphics test = new BasicGraphics();
        test.makeWindow();
    }
}
